Output 31c83e2ad68d16bc1cfe1b85b13d81a39fbb444f7a1bee80e9c07e83d1878618:0

value
99510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 172c86eda2c930873c25db8d7ddb389673c6fe66 OP_EQUAL
address
33oYokUpYDqMicPQ5aCqnmCqVgcvAwTKTL
transaction
31c83e2ad68d16bc1cfe1b85b13d81a39fbb444f7a1bee80e9c07e83d1878618
confirmations
175900
spent
true